Heads up: if the Lintrock baseline file in the Quarrow repo drifts from main, CI fails with a "stale baseline" error even when the code is fine. Quick fix is to regenerate the baseline on a clean checkout and re-push. If a customer build is blocked, confirm the failing run matches the token below before escalating.

build token for yadug-yagag: htk21_c863c33eb8b82c0c9c152

Meeting notes — Thornfield Geomatics, weekly ops sync.

Discussed the crate of survey instruments bound for the Redrock Flats receiving site. Crate contains two Levelline theodolites and calibration plates; all foam inserts verified intact. Receiving staff should inspect seals before signing and log any tilt-indicator activation immediately. Delivery window confirmed for Tuesday morning. The hand-over instruction for the courier is noted below.

drop instructions, hahip-badug: the quenox ralath courier leaves the kaseth fraiel rusiel tameth belys istdor ralion giliel ledger at gate 7830 under passcode 165413

### Bulk Edits in the Mossgate Admin Table

When reviewing bulk-edit PRs, confirm every mutation goes through `BulkEditJournal` so rollbacks stay possible. Reject any change that writes directly to `accounts_flat`. To reproduce the reviewer sandbox locally, point the Mossgate CLI at the staging proxy, which authenticates via the internal Hutchins service. The sandbox accepts the key below.

app token of fajop-fahif = qvz4-AnML

**FAQ: Cron Migration to Wavemill (Support)**

Q: Why are legacy cron jobs disappearing?
A: We are migrating all scheduled tasks from the old Harrowbox cron host to the Wavemill workflow engine. Schedules are preserved; only ownership metadata changes. Support should not re-create deleted crons — file a ticket for the platform team instead. Customers asking about skipped runs during cutover windows can be pointed to the status page. To access the Wavemill support console during migration, enter the recovery passphrase below.

strongbox words: rusael-wenmir-quenir-ralvan-novix-holath-belax